COMMON SOCIAL MEDIA MARKETING MISTAKES

It’s easy to slip up on social media. Are you making any of these five classic mistakes?

1.Posting Inconsistently (Ghosting Your Audience)

Posting three times a day for a week and then disappearing for a month confuses both your audience and the social media algorithms.

​2. Ignoring Audience Engagement

​Treating social media like a megaphone instead of a telephone. If followers leave comments or send DMs and you ignore them, they will stop reaching out.

3.Copy-Pasting Content Across All Platforms

What works on LinkedIn will flop on TikTok. Dropping a formal text update onto Instagram or using 20 hashtags on Facebook signals that you don’t understand the platform.

​4. Flying Blind Without Analytics

​Posting blindly without checking your data is like driving with your eyes closed. If you don’t know what’s working, you’re just guessing.

​5. Being “Me, Me, Me!” (Over-Promoting)

​If every single post is a direct sales pitch (“Buy this!”, “Sign up now!”), your audience will quickly tune you out.

1. Create a Content Calendar

  • The Fix: Spend two hours every Sunday or at the beginning of the month planning your posts. Use free tools like Notion, Trello, or Google Sheets to schedule content in advance.

​2. Tailor Content to the Platform

  • The Fix: Re-purpose, don’t copy-paste!
    • LinkedIn: Professional insights, industry trends, carousel PDFs.
    • Instagram: High-quality visuals, Reels, behind-the-scenes Stories.
    • X (Twitter): Quick thoughts, hot takes, concise threads.

​3. Engage Authentically

  • The Fix: Block out 15 minutes every morning to respond to every comment, reply to DMs, and leave thoughtful comments on other relevant accounts in your niche.

​4. Check Your Analytics Weekly

  • The Fix: Look at built-in analytics (like Instagram Insights or LinkedIn Analytics). Focus on Engagement Rate and Shares rather than just likes. double down on what works and drop what doesn’t.

​5. Follow the 80/20 Rule

  • The Fix: Make 80% of your content value-driven (entertaining, educational, or inspiring) and only 20% directly promotional. Give value first; sales will follow.

BEST PRACTICES FOR LONG-TERM SOCIAL MEDIA SUCCESS

​Do you want to build a brand that lasts? Keep these three golden rules in mind:

  • Build a Consistent Brand Voice: Whether you’re witty, professional, or super casual, stay consistent so your audience recognizes you instantly.o
  • Jump on Trends Responsibly: Audio trends and memes are great for reach, but only participate if you can naturally tie them back to your brand identity.
  • Collaborate with Creators: Partnering with micro-influencers in your niche is one of the fastest ways to build trust and reach a ready-made audience.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S (FAQs)

​1.How often should a brand post on social media?

​Quality always beats quantity! Aim for 3 to 4 high-quality posts per week per platform rather than posting low-quality content every day.

​2.Which metrics matter most for social media success?

​Vanity metrics like “likes” are nice, but focus on:

  • Engagement Rate (comments, saves, shares)
  • Click-Through Rate (CTR) (how many people visit your website link)
  • Conversions (sales or sign-ups generated)

​3.How can small businesses compete with big brands on social media?

​Leverage your biggest advantage:Authenticity. Big brands are often slow and corporate. As a small business, you can show human behind-the-scenes content, reply quickly, and build personal relationships with your community.
